Abstract: For any positive integer q, the sequence of the Euler up/down numbers reduced modulo q was proved to be ultimately periodic by Knuth and Buckholtz. Based on computer simulations, we state for each value of q precise conjectures for the minimal period and for the position at which the sequence starts being periodic. When q is a power of 2, a sequence defined by Arnold appears, and we formulate a conjecture for a simple computation of this sequence.
